Same problem here. It's blood sugar for me anyways. I loss about 6-10 lbs over a 3 week period going through WDs, which I saw as a good perk. Now my fat cells are screaming to get re-filled! So I avoid simple carbs like sugary food. If I have a Fiber One Oats and Chocolate Bar (sounds healthy-yum), less than an hour later I'm hungry again. It's the sugar carbs. They spike my blood-sugar. Foods that are fibrous and made up of "complex" carbohydrates have a very slow gradual affect on my blood sugar. I make sure I have a good breakfast, with good protein like eggs, a trick I learned from Weight Watchers. The protein satisfies hunger without sending me to the fridge (or my huge CostCo box of Fiber One bars) within the hour.
